Lijun Ning is a scholar working on Aquatic Science, Immunology and Molecular Biology. According to data from OpenAlex, Lijun Ning has authored 22 papers receiving a total of 512 indexed citations (citations by other indexed papers that have themselves been cited), including 17 papers in Aquatic Science, 14 papers in Immunology and 6 papers in Molecular Biology. Recurrent topics in Lijun Ning’s work include Aquaculture Nutrition and Growth (17 papers), Aquaculture disease management and microbiota (14 papers) and Adipose Tissue and Metabolism (5 papers). Lijun Ning is often cited by papers focused on Aquaculture Nutrition and Growth (17 papers), Aquaculture disease management and microbiota (14 papers) and Adipose Tissue and Metabolism (5 papers). Lijun Ning collaborates with scholars based in China, United States and Tanzania. Lijun Ning's co-authors include Zhen‐Yu Du, Liqiao Chen, Mei‐Ling Zhang, Dongliang Li, Fang Qiao, Anyuan He, Yuanyou Li, Dizhi Xie, Yali Chen and Jiamin Li and has published in prestigious journals such as Food Chemistry, Journal of Nutrition and Aquaculture.
